Nevada casino revenue up 12.6% in November 2023

Gross gaming revenue of more than 400 casinos operating in the US state of Nevada in November 2023 for the 33rd consecutive month exceeded a billion dollars. This follows from the financial report published the other day on the website of the Nevada Gaming Control Board (The Nevada Gaming Control Board).

According to the content of the document, gambling revenue for the reporting period totalled $1.37 billion, which is 12.56% more than in November 2022. Compared to October this year, gambling revenue increased by $50 million.

The $869 million in casino revenue generated was attributable to slot machines, down 0.26% from a year earlier. Table games generated $505.5 million in revenue. The largest revenue from table games came from baccarat -- $181.4 million. Blackjack was next -- $121.2 million.

Las Vegas Strip casino revenues reached the sum of $669.5 million.
